Sentosa turns Pokémon playground with Eevee invasion

Pokémon fever is about to descend on Sentosa with a range of exciting activities featuring Eevee from December 2021 to February 2022, including two editions of the Eevee Dance Parade, and a digital Eevee Adventure Mission around the holiday island.

The first edition of the Eevee Dance Parade in Sentosa will take place from December 10-12, and December 17-19. Featuring 15 larger-than-life Eevee marching and dancing at Palawan Green, each 30-minute show will take place twice a day on stage at 19.00 and 20.30.

A preview session will be held for Sentosa Islander members on December 9. Additionally, with a minimum spend of S$15 (US$11) from any retail outlet, attraction, hotel, or F&B establishment on Sentosa island, they will stand a chance to register for two free tickets to this session.

The second edition of the show, dubbed Eevee Dance Parade with Evolution Poncho, will take place in January and February 2022. During the parade, each Eevee will don a poncho that represents one of eight Eevee evolutions.

The parade will take place at 20.00 on the following dates: January 29 and 30, as well as February 5, 6, 12, 13, 19 and 20.

To facilitate safe distancing onsite, guests will have to register for an electronic ticket (in the form of a QR code) to the parades through Sentosa’s Telegram chatbot at www.sentosa.com.sg/eeveeadventure.

Registration for the first edition of the Eevee Dance Parade is now open, while registration for the later Eevee Dance Parade with Evolution Poncho will begin on January 14.

Each receipt showing a minimum spend of S$15 from any retail outlet, attraction, hotel, or F&B establishment on Sentosa island will allow guests to register for one free ticket to the Eevee Dance Parade. Guests will need two receipts showing a minimum spend of S$15 each or one receipt showing a spend of S$30 or higher to register for two free tickets. Each Telegram account will be eligible to register for up to two tickets.

All guests must be fully vaccinated or present a valid pre-event testing exemption notice to watch the parades. Children aged 12 and below must be accompanied by a fully vaccinated parent or guardian.

From January 29 to February 20, guests can also participate in a digital Eevee Adventure Hunt to learn more about Pokémon and Eevee while exploring Sentosa island.

To complete the hunt, they must correctly answer questions and fulfil special missions within the game platform. Once all missions have been completed, guests can redeem prizes, including Eevee plushies and more. Limited prizes will be up for grabs daily, on a first-come-first-served basis.

Guests can also snap a photo of a 6m-tall inflatable of Eevee or purchase a range of Pokémon merchandise at a special Pokémon Center pop-up.
